Runbook: Pennywhistle notification fan-out backpressure. When the fan-out workers fall behind, the outbox table balloons and delivery latency spikes — you'll see it first in the Dovetail queue-depth graph. Don't just scale workers; check whether a single noisy tenant is flooding the topic, and throttle them via the tenant config first. If you do scale, bump FANOUT_WORKERS in the deploy env, redeploy, and watch for drain within ten minutes. The workers authenticate to the broker with a credential set on the next line of the env file.

env line for tagaf-yahif: LEDGER_TOKEN29=a7e22fd0ee7d43436e62c1c3439fb

**Q: Why did my request get a 429 from the Tollgate gateway?**

Tollgate enforces per-service token buckets: 200 requests/minute default, bursts up to 50. Limits are keyed on the calling service identity, not IP. If you're reviewing code that retries on 429, check it honors the Retry-After header and backs off exponentially — hammering the gateway triggers a temporary ban. Custom limits require a quota entry in the gateway config repo, approved by the platform team. For quota increases or disputes, email the gateway owners at the address below.

escalation mailbox, fahaf-bajep: druael@lumiccorp.internal

Account Recovery — Tenant Quotas (Briddlewick Cloud)

Each tenant on Briddlewick gets 25 recovery attempts per hour; the Larkspur tier gets 100. Never raise a quota manually — file it through the Ops queue. If the quota service itself is unreachable, you may use the emergency override, which requires the passphrase below.

unlock words, fawig-bagef: olidor-holir-istox-holath-tamys-quenion-giliel

Subject: Handover — Pelton pool tuning

Taking over pooling on the Pelton cluster tonight. Pool max is 120; we saw exhaustion twice last week during batch windows, so I lowered idle timeout to 60s. PgBouncer fronting it runs in transaction mode — don't switch to session mode, the ORM leaks. Metrics dashboard is "pool-health" in Grafview. If connections spike past 100, shed the reporting jobs first. For direct verification against the primary, connect with the string below.

warehouse DSN: redis://praael_svc:cR@db-fd69.lumiccorp.example:5432/holdor